Why Choose a Washer with Customizable Wash Cycles?
Customizable wash cycles allow you to tailor the washing process to your specific needs, ensuring optimal care for various fabric types and soil levels. Whether you’re dealing with delicate garments or heavily soiled items, these washers provide the flexibility to adjust settings like water temperature, spin speed, and cycle duration.

More Control Equals Less Wear and Tear
Aggressive cycles can absolutely wreck fabrics over time.
With customizable options, I can set lower agitation speeds for delicate clothes and higher speeds for towels and bedding.
That kind of control has made a massive difference in how long my clothes stay looking new.
Customizable Washers are Ideal for Pet Owners
If you have pets, you know how crazy laundry gets with fur and messes.
I love being able to add an extra rinse, extend the spin cycle, or turn up the soil level setting for pet bedding and blankets.
It helps get rid of fur, smells, and deep dirt way better than a regular preset.
